    Question Hot Sync Failure w/new cable on two computers

    My Treo 650 stopped syncing with the cable on both my laptop and my desktop. I have changed the cable (brand new) and that didn't help. I have received a replacement Treo with the upgraded software and that didn't help. I did the hotsync.exe file that was suggested on another thread and that didn't tell me anything. I can sync with Bluetooth (fortunately). When I try to sync with the cable, it makes a sound lwhen I connect the cable, and then three fast short bongs when I initiate the hot sync. It then shows the "connecting with the desktop using Cradle/Cable" screen but nothing happens. Hot sync does not open on my desktop. Then I get, "The connection between your handheld computer and the desktop could not be established. Please check your setup and try again." I've reinstalled the software many times. Any help please. I don't think I had installed any programs prior to this failure but I took my most recent installation out just in case. I did add DSL to my desktop but not to my laptop. Without the Bluetooth I'd be really frustrated but I want the speed of the cable back.

    When you are installing the Palm Software, have you turned OFF all running applications, especially any antivirus and Windows firewall? Do you have Administrator priveleges in Windows? Have you checked the Hotsync Manager configuration (in your system tray)? If you are using Dell computers, try COM3 as COM1 is reserved by Dell.
